  2. Hybrid is a true copolymer as far as being different molecularly different components. However and this is important, NO OTHER COPOLYMER LINE, IS A TRUE COPOLYMER, it is just different monofilaments mixed together. Hybrid is the same as many other manufacturers flouro, there are a few manufacturers that just coat mono in flouro and call it floro. It is vitally important for us as consumers to really investigate their options as there are no industry standards for fishing line.

  17. I'm not a fan of Pinnacle reels, or any reel with a graphite frame, drives me nuts. The reels I've had with graphite frames tweak under load to the point that at times the gears wouldn't even engage, when that costs you a big bass, you will feel the same. Also do not expect any type of manual or take down instructions for cleaning or lubricating, I never did figure out how to take the Platinum apart. Nothing but aluminum frames, sideplates and brass gears for me.

  19. How big is your pond, how deep, will you supplemental feed, good algea production, any cover, etc. All of these variables need to be taken into consideration. Also consider that the channel cat is one of the most efficient predators you can put into a pond. A friend of mine had his pond decimated by channel cats. The larger bass starved, the crappie, and bluegills were eaten. A decent size channel will eat an 8" bass easily. Then again I can go to his pond and catch 30lb cats, nothing else but a lot of cats. So I tell everyone to think carefully before adding catfish to their pond.

  23. I am a Coast Guard veteran, and I've cleaned up my share of boating fatalities, 90% had one thing in common, alcohol. Most people think nothing of a few beers and running their boat. I will tell you however that if you get caught, the boat is impounded, your license revoked, (typically three years), and you may or may not get your boat back, depends on the state, the judge and whether or not it was the Coast Guard that caught you. Most states are harder on boating while under the influence or intoxicated than they are on automobile offenses. Kinda hard to influence the judge that you absolutely need to have your fishing license and boat back. With all of that said, shore fishing with bait, I may have a couple, in the boat not a chance.
